Anybody has any step by step instructions on replacing the steering wheel for a 93 camry? Had an accident a while back and my airbag blew up on my face. Long story short I now have a hole in my steering wheel where my airbag used to be. I would like to replace with a Momo or like type steering wheel, but need to remove the old one first. Thought it was going to be straight forward, but apparently it is not. Any help would be appreciated.

The steering wheel system has some control items attached to it. If the wheel is replaced with a non-Toyota one, these controls need to be modified.
Once the steering nut is removed the wheel may need to be pulled off with a bolt on type puller. Mark the wheel and steering shaft to allow replacement of the new wheel in the same orientation.
